Access Property Documents
Your property manager may share important documents with you through the portal — such as CC&Rs, bylaws, financial reports, meeting minutes, and community guidelines. You can view and download these documents at any time.
What You'll Need
- A Propty resident account with access to the portal
- Documents shared by your property manager
Steps
1. Log In to the Portal
Go to app.propty.io and log in with your email address.
2. Open Documents
From the portal sidebar, click Documents. You will see a list of all documents shared with you by your property manager.

3. Browse Documents
Documents may be organized into folders or categories. Common categories include:
- Governing documents — CC&Rs, bylaws, rules and regulations
- Financial reports — Budgets, reserve studies, audit reports
- Meeting materials — Agendas, meeting minutes, proxy forms
- Community info — Newsletters, contact directories, emergency procedures
4. Download a Document
Click on a document to preview it, or click the Download button to save it to your device. Documents are typically in PDF format.

Troubleshooting
I don't see any documents
If the documents page is empty, your property manager has not shared any documents with you yet. Reach out to your property manager if you need specific documents.
I can't open a downloaded file
Make sure you have a PDF reader installed on your device. Most computers and phones come with one built in. If the file seems corrupted, try downloading it again.
I need a document that isn't listed
Contact your property manager directly and request the document. They can upload it to the portal for you and other residents to access.
The document is outdated
If you notice a document is outdated, let your property manager know so they can upload a current version.
